                                         Revolutionary New Technology to Accelerate Healing!  
                                                                                                                    

                                           

                                                          New innovative technology called Accelerated Recovery Performance (ARP)
                                                          stimulates the nervous system to help relax and elongate muscles promoting
                                                          healing and less scar tissue formation
. 
     

                                                           The ARP treatment uses low-voltage current to penetrate injured muscle
                                                            tissue and break down existing scar tissue.  When a muscle becomes
                                                            injured, scar tissue can form and restrict the range of motion.  Muscles
                                                           concentrically contract (shorten) for protection after an injury.  The
                                                           process becomes delayed as long as the muscle is concentrically
                                                           contracted.  The ARP uses electrical stimulation that allows the muscle
                                                           to eccentrically contract (lengthen) as needed for healing.

   
                                                           Electrical stimulation is greatly beneficial for injured muscles.  The
                                                           body  is  a closed bioelectrical system.  Trauma causes the injured area
                                                           to become electrically charged.  Scar tissue develops to contain the
                                                           charge of the injured area and maintain the body’s overall energy.

                                         The Accelerated Recovery Performance treatment has assisted in the rehabilitation of a
                                      wide variety of ailments including headaches, plantar faciatius, low back pain, and elbow
                                   and wrist surgery rehabs.  This treatment works to return the muscle to a normal and balanced
                                 electrical charge.
